Hi, I just got a T2 today,
I hooked it up to my Sony TV (X8500D) .
When I switched over to the t2, the screen blanks out for 5-10s every few seconds. Plus there's no sound.
So far I've tried, but with no success
- another HDMI cable
- another HDMI port
- Change HDMI input (on TV) from Enhanced -> Standard
- Disconnected all other HDMI devices
- On T2 in AV, tried all the refresh rates, resolution rates,
I've restarted both TV & T2 box.
Update: I borrowed a cheapie TV and plugged it in and the picture works fine (but the audio doesn't - any ideas on how to change the audio out on the T2?).
SO I guess the Sony & T2 aren't compatiable?
Anyone have any ideas?
